Career path

Career Role Description
Autonomous Vehicle Engineer (Sensor Integration) Develops and integrates advanced sensor systems, including LiDAR, radar, and cameras, into autonomous vehicle platforms. Requires expertise in sensor fusion algorithms and real-time processing.
Autonomous Vehicle Sensor Calibration Specialist Ensures the accuracy and precision of autonomous vehicle sensors through rigorous calibration and validation procedures. Focuses on maintaining sensor performance and reliability.
Software Engineer (Autonomous Vehicle Perception) Develops algorithms and software for object detection, classification, and tracking using sensor data. Critical for enabling autonomous vehicles to perceive their environment.
AI/ML Engineer (Autonomous Driving) Designs, implements, and trains machine learning models for autonomous driving, leveraging sensor data to improve decision-making and navigation capabilities. Expert in deep learning techniques.
